History
Jericho is considered one of the oldest cities in the world, with evidence of human settlement dating back over 10,000 years. Known as the 'City of Palms,' it has a rich archaeological heritage, including the ancient Tel es-Sultan and its notable city walls. Jericho has been a crossroads of civilizations, from the Canaanites to the Byzantines, and remains a symbol of resilience and historical significance in Palestinian culture.

About
Discover the ancient history of Jericho
Jericho, one of the oldest inhabited cities in the world, offers a profound connection to history. Known for its archaeological treasures, including Tel es-Sultan and the Mount of Temptation, it is a destination that reveals the rich legacy of ancient civilizations. Visitors can explore its historic landmarks and serene landscapes, which embody centuries of cultural and spiritual significance.
Experience the charm and resilience of Jericho
Strolling through Jericho's historic sites and lush surroundings provides a glimpse into its enduring heritage and natural beauty. From the ruins of ancient city walls to the tranquil views of the Jordan Valley, Jericho offers a unique blend of historical discovery and serene exploration, making it an unforgettable destination.
